Nissan Wins Sustainability Award 3rd Year in a Row!

YOKOHAMA, Japan – For the third consecutive year, the CDP (formerly known as the Carbon Disclosure Project) has included Nissan in a select list of companies receiving top-tier "A-List" ranking in its annual Climate Change Report. Nissan finished ahead of thousands of other international businesses in the CDP's assessment.

Nissan Murano named “Best Midsize SUV of 2016” by Cars.com and MotorWeek

NASHVILLE, Tenn. – After putting five leading midsize sport utility vehicles through a demanding testing process, Cars.com and MotorWeek have selected the 2016 Nissan Murano as the "Best Midsize SUV of 2016." The award follows the naming of the Nissan TITAN XD and Nissan Rogue last January as Cars.com's "Best Pickup Truck of 2016" and "Family Car of the Year" respectively.

2016 Nissan Titan XD makes world debut at North American International Auto Show

DETROIT - Nissan today debuted the all-new Nissan TITAN full-size pickup to a standing room-only crowd of international media at the 2015 North American International Auto Show. Presiding over the dramatic reveal was Nissan President and Chief Executive Officer Carlos Ghosn, who stated, "With the 2016 Nissan TITAN XD, we weren't just going for 'best-in-class.' Instead, we are offering the 'Best New Class.'"

Wisconsin’s Nic Hamman dominates final race to win Nissan GT Academy Season 4

For a kid who grew up in the shadow of one of America's most beautiful racing circuits, this win was the culmination of one dream and the beginning of another. Nicholas Hamman of Elkhart Lake, Wisconsin outlasted 11 finalists at the legendary Silverstone circuit in England to be crowned the 2014 Nissan GT Academy North American champion.

Nissan NV vs. Mercedes Sprinter

Nissan's work van does more for your money!

In the battle of the commercial vehicles, the new Nissan NV work van is quickly making a name for itself. Electricians, plumbers, delivery drivers and workers of all types from all over San Diego are finding the Nissan NV to be a reliable, rugged, versatile work van. It's also extremely customizable! Owners can get custom order their Nissan NV with an array of shelves, bins, rack and containers. The NV can even be configured to be everything from a passenger van, to a delivery vehicle or even a rolling office - complete with desk workspace! This gives the Nissan NV big advantages over competing commercial vehicles- including the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ter,previously known as the Dodge Sprinter.

Let's look at how a base model Nissan NV Standard roof SV 2500 out performs the Mercedes Sprinter 2500 Standard roof in several key areas:

Pricing

With a base model MSRP starting at around $11,000 MORE than the base model Nissan NV* the Mercedes will definitely make a big dent in your wallet. That means you'll be putting in plenty of overtime to pay for that fancy Mercedes hood emblem!

Handling

The Nissan NV Passenger has a significantly smaller turning radius than the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ter, allowing you to much more easily maneuver in and out of tight spots.

Performance

When it comes to horsepower, the Nissan NV will be able to pull heavier loads than the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ter. The Sprinter's 3.0L engine puts out a paltry 188 hp. The Nissan NV Cargo's powerful 4.0L engine delivers 261 hp., and the NV Cargo's optional 5.6L V-8 engine provides a whopping 317 hp.

Dimensions

The Mercedes-Benz Sprinter is a bit longer than the NV, making it more difficult to park. So, if you go with the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ter as your commercial vehicle choice, you may be circling the block looking for a parking spot more often than with the Nissan NV Cargo.

Turning Radius

For such a large van, the Nissan NV has a very small turning radius! On a fairly narrow street, the Nissan NV can do a complete 180 without having to back up, impressive considering the NV boasts a 146.1-inch wheelbase and measures more than 20 feet from stem to stern.
